How to set the MacBook to require a password after standby?

1. Mac privacy settings. After entering the Mac computer page, click the Apple icon in the upper left corner, and then click on the menu Click [System Preferences] in the bar. After opening the settings page, click [Security and Privacy] in the window.

To password-protect your Mac after it goes into sleep mode, you can follow the steps below to set it up. First, click on the Apple icon in the upper left corner and select System Preferences. Next, in the window that opens, click "Security & Privacy." In the "General" tab, find the checkbox next to "Require Password" and check it. This way, when your Mac goes to sleep mode, you will need to enter your password to access it when you wake it up again.

Macbookair requires you to enter a password every time you open a certain software. How do you turn it off?

It seems that the password cannot be canceled, but you can log in automatically, so you don’t have to enter the password. System Preferences→Users and Groups→Login Options (in the lower left corner, there is a small house, but you must first enter the password in the lower left corner and unlock the small lock in the lower left corner),→Automatic Login→Select the user, and then enter password.
